Aura Dôme des Invalides

Aura is an immersive nighttime experience inside the Dôme des Invalides. Showcasing the iconic monument’s rich architecture and heritage through light, video mapping, and music. Museum Paradox

The Paradox Museum is all about creating engaging, fun, and educational experiences.   Mind-twisting, eye-tricking experiences challenge the mind and leave their mark.    The museum is located in the 9th arrondissement of Paris.    Metro lines 3, 7 and 8 stop  Opéra station.Metro line line 9 stop Richelieu-Drouot.RER A and E stop  Havre-Caumartin station.

Hôtel de Bourvallais- Ministère de la Justice

The Hôtel de Bourvallais or Hôtel de la Grande-Chancellerie is a former town house,  at the Place Vendôme in the 1st arrondissement of Paris.   RER A, stop ‘Opera’. Metro 1, stop ‘Concorde’ or ‘Tuileries’.   The Hôtel de Bourvallais is constructed between 1699 and 1702.  The Chancellery occupies the hotel since 1719.  Salon des
